Matthew Asner to appear May 15, 20120 on Autism Spectrum Radio with Dr. Bill Frea

Autism Spectrum Radio with Dr. Bill Frea welcomes special guest Matthew Asner, Executive Director for Autism Speaks Southern California, to its live show on Tuesday, May 15, 2012 at 11a.m. Pacific Time.

Many know Mathew Asner as the son of THE MARY TYLER MOORE SHOW actor Ed Asner.  In the autism community, Matthew is known as a passionate advocate for education and active member of Autism Speaks.  Inspired by his 23 year old brother and 9 year old son who have autism, Matthew was recently named the Executive Director for Southern California’s Autism Speaks.  During the May 15th show, Mr. Asner will be speaking about the various services Autism Speaks provides as well as sharing his experience as a parent of a child with autism.

Dr. Frea and Autism Spectrum Therapies are long time supporters of Autism Speaks including being a Silver Sponsor for the 2012 LA Walk Now for Autism Speaks and supporting past walks throughout the years.  Additionally, Dr. Frea is on the Southern California Autism Speaks board.

Dr. William Frea is an autism expert with a background in clinical psychology, speech pathology, special education, family therapy and social development. He has worked with children with autism for the past 24 years. He earned a Master’s degree in Speech Pathology and a Doctorate degree in Clinical Psychology. His clinical training was at the University of California, Santa Barbara. Dr. Frea also completed a clinical internship at the Johns Hopkins School of Medicine and a research fellowship at Vanderbilt University. He has created university autism training programs, and has been responsible for preparing hundreds of autism professionals. Dr. Frea has written and presented extensively over the course of his career.

Dr. Frea has served on numerous editorial boards, and boards of directors. He has served on advisory boards including Autism Speaks, Los Angeles, the California State Legislative Blue Ribbon Commission on Autism, and California’s Autism Spectrum Disorders Guidelines for Effective Interventions. He was a reviewer for the National Standards Project, which documented empirically validated treatments for autism. He has also served with numerous parent advocacy groups. Dr. Frea is a founder of Autism Spectrum Therapies, and is an active consultant, researcher, and speaker.

AutismOne: A Conversation of Hope Radio Program Host Teri Arranga Addresses New CDC Stats of 1 Child in 88 with Autism


Teri Arranga, Director of AutismOne, emphasizes the need for the public to have access to truthful information about the autism epidemic and the fact that autism is preventable and treatable.
 VoiceAmericaTM Talk Radio Network host Teri Arranga will interview Martha Herbert, MD, PhD, on Tuesday, April 3 at 12 noon Eastern < www.voiceamerica.com/show/977/autism-one-a-conversation-of-hope& ..;. Dr. Herbert is an assistant professor of neurology at Harvard Medical School and a pediatric neurologist at Massachusetts General Hospital as well as being the author of the new book titled The Autism Revolution: Whole-Body Strategies for Making Life All It Can Be.

As the director of AutismOne, which holds the largest and most comprehensive autism conference internationally each May in the Chicago area < www.autismone.org>;, the editor-in-chief of Autism Science Digest magazine, and a VoiceAmericaTM host, Teri devotes every day with the AutismOne team to making sure that all parents have access the full and accurate information that autism is preventable and treatable and that children who are already diagnosed can greatly improve and recover.


AutismOne board member, Robert Krakow, Esq., had this to say about the new statistics from the CDC: "In the latest chapter of its decade long 'autism' head count, the Centers for Disease Control announced on March 29 that the rate of autism is now a staggering 1 in 88, up from 1 in 110 three years ago, 1 in 166 a decade ago, and 1 in 2,500 twenty-five years ago. What is troubling about the latest announcement – a survey of children born in the year 2000 – is not only the enormity of the numbers but the lack of alarm, the abject absence of explanation, and the sheer perplexity of the government’s response to a calamity of staggering proportions, played out in hundreds of thousands of children – suffering one by one."

He continued: "In January 2004, the Department of Health and Human Services, the Centers for Disease Control, and the American Academy of Pediatrics issued an “Autism ALARM.” We are now so inured to reports of unthinkably high numbers that as a society we cannot grasp their significance. The “alarm” has passed, and we are awash in a problem with allegedly no solutions. The costs to children and families are so enormous that official statements of its cost are routinely and grossly underestimated. Our government and our nation have failed our children."
